All Rights Reserved (2021, August 30). i-Ready …The i-Ready Diagnostic is an adaptive assessment that adjust its questions for each student. As a student answers correctly, the questions get more difficult. As a student answers incorrectly, the questions get easier. This adaptability allows the i-Ready Diagnostic to identify the strengths and opportunities for growth of each student.Level E is a level in i-Ready. Level E is 5th grade. Level E contains …The i-Ready Diagnostic normative scores are labeled as "percentile ranks" in i-Ready and are located in various places on the i-Ready platform, such as the Diagnostic Results (Class) report and the Diagnostic Results (Student) report. Percentile ranks are also available in the Diagnostic Results export.i-Ready Diagnostic provides teachers with a complete picture of student performance relating to their grade level and national norms. SEE MATHEMATICS REPORTS SEE READING REPORTS A lower score does not mean your student did not learn or lost skills. Scores can be affected by things like stress, distraction, taking the Diagnostic in a different place, and receiving help. See if TestingMom.com supports your child’s test by your school district.The Diagnostic covers these Mathematics domains: Number and Operations in Grades K–8 refers to the mathematics skills often thought of as arithmetic, from reading and writing numbers to adding, subtracting, multiplying, and dividing different types of numbers. This includes whole numbers, decimals, fractions, integers, and irrational numbers. CUSD 2022-23 Math Placement FAQs. Fall 2021 and Fall 2022. Below Grade level. Approaching Grade Level.The i-Ready Assessment is an adaptive test that matches the difficulty of questions to each student's ability. The assessment starts each student at a difficulty level based on a best guess, including grade level. When a student gets answers right, the questions get harder; if a student selects incorrect answers, the questions get easier.The i-Ready Diagnostic is an adaptive assessment that adjust its questions for each student. If you have any questions specific to your child's performance, please reach out to their teacher. iReady is an adaptive reading and mathematics test that identifies your child's specific strengths and weaknesses in reading and mathDiagnostic Placements. Placement levels provide a criterion-referenced indication of a student’s performance based on grade level. It is determined based on specific scale score ranges for each chronological grade (i.e., the grade in which the student is currently enrolled). COLLEGE ENTRANCE EXAMINATIONS NATIONALLY OFFERED FOR INTERESTED, REGISTERED STUDENTS SAT and SAT Subject Test Dates* ACT Test Dates August 27, 2022 March 11, 2023 September 10, 2022 February 11, 2023Level A - First Grade In this level, math assessments focus on number sense, addition and subtraction within 20, understanding basic fractions, and problem-solving skills. In reading, it tests the student's phonics skills, word recognition, basic grammar, and comprehension of simple texts.
